Dianthus Chinensis Heddewigii. Also known as black and white minstrels, this is a unique looking plant that is black velvet colored with white lace around the edges of the petals. It can grow to be 14 inches, and it prefers well-drained soil and full sun to grow. 7. Dianthus Deltoides Maiden Pink

Season: Summer (Early,Mid,Late) Height: WebGrows up to 18-24 in. tall (45-60 cm) and 10-12 in. wide (25-30 cm). Thrives in full sun in average, evenly moist, well-drained soils. Prefers neutral to slightly alkaline conditions. Good drainage is essential for winter hardiness. Performs best in areas with cool summers.
